[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]That "soiling the nest" is a known, common phenomenon doesn't mean that you don't still parent in response to it. Knowing about the phenomenon helps give you a heads up to anticipate it and do things like the PP does like make contracts, have consequences. Also knowing that a lot of teens do this may help you not take it personally. But it's a disservice to yourself, your teen and the rest of the family to put up with this kind of behavior.[/quote] This. People talk about it so you are ready to deal with not, not so you tolerate it without consequences.[/quote]
